Princess Nakaba of Senan and Prince Caesar of Belquat are married for the sake of peace between their two warring countries, but things take a surprising turn when Caesar finds himself falling for his strange wife, even though she doesn't seem to return his feelings.

"Born in Tokyo to a Japanese mother and an American father in 1997, Christine Mari Inzer spent her early years in Japan and relocated to the United States in 2003. The summer before she turned sixteen, she returned to Tokyo, making a solo journey to get reacquainted with her birthplace. Through illustrations, photos, and musings, Inzer documented her journey.
